      <STUDY_ABSTRACT>This strain is an important tool for generation of hairy roots and composite plants from a variety of dicot species (Collier and TEgeder, 2012; Collier et al., 2005). Disarmed variants of this strain are useful for generation of stable transgenic monocot and dicot plants (Mnkin et al., 2007; Olhoft et al., 2007; Veena and Taylor, 2007)</STUDY_ABSTRACT>
